My 68 dart came without a front sway bar. And of course it doesn't have the swaybar mounting tabs on the lower control arm.
Does anyone know of a swaybar that comes with what I need,,,
Or has anyone fabricated their own mounting tabs that could help me out with location, measurements, pics or ?

I used a PST bar on my Valiant. It came with all the parts/links i needed.
On early A bodies the chassis mount for the swaybar could use some work. I just used mine the way it came ,,,,been good for 5 years

Addco makes clamp on kits that are supposed to be good quality as well. Or, you could find a 73-76 Dart/Valiant/Duster with factory sway bar and disc brakes and swap the whole front suspension and k-frame over. I haven't seen on eof those in a junkyard for awhile but you never know...
